This video provides guidance on purchasing ammunition during the 2021 shortage. The speaker, Elliott Delp, shares his strategies for finding ammo, focusing on online retailers like Aim Surplus and AmmunitionSeek, as well as local gun shops and big box stores. He emphasizes the importance of consistency and luck in securing ammunition at reasonable prices.

Quick Summary

During the 2021 ammunition shortage, key strategies for finding ammo include checking online retailers like Aim Surplus and using AmmunitionSeek to compare prices. Local gun shops and big box stores can also be sources, but require consistent checking due to high demand. Success often depends on a combination of persistence and luck.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the best online sources for buying ammunition in 2021?

According to Elliott Delp, Aim Surplus is a reliable online retailer known for consistent pricing and regular inventory drops, often around 4-5 PM EST. AmmunitionSeek is a valuable search engine that aggregates prices from various vendors, helping you find available stock, though popular items sell out quickly.

How can I find ammunition at local stores during a shortage?

Visiting local gun shops and outfitters consistently is recommended, though prices may be higher. Big box stores like Rural King can also be a good source for reasonably priced ammo, but require frequent checking due to high demand and quick sell-outs.

What factors contributed to the 2021 ammunition shortage?

The 2021 ammunition shortage is largely attributed to an increase in new firearm owners, influenced by the prevailing political and social climate. This surge in demand has significantly impacted inventory across the entire firearms industry.

What is the typical price range for ammunition like 223 Remington or 308 Winchester in 2021?

During the 2021 shortage, 223 Remington might be found for around $14 a box from sources like Aim Surplus. For 308 Winchester, prices can range from approximately $20 per box at big box stores to $40 for a box of 20 FMJ at some gun shops.
